all: implement PingRequest for node connectivity checking

Implement tailcfg.PingRequest support so the control server can verify
whether a connected node is still reachable. This is the foundation for
faster offline detection (currently ~16min due to Go HTTP/2 TCP retransmit
behavior) and future C2N communication.

The server sends a PingRequest via MapResponse with a unique callback
URL. The Tailscale client responds with a HEAD request to that URL,
proving connectivity. Round-trip latency is measured.

Wire PingRequest through the Change → Batcher → MapResponse pipeline,
add a ping tracker on State for correlating requests with responses,
add ResolveNode for looking up nodes by ID/IP/hostname, and expose a
/debug/ping page (elem-go form UI) and /machine/ping-response endpoint.

const pingTimeout = 30 * time.Second
// doPing sends a PingRequest to the node identified by query and waits for a response.
func (h *Headscale) doPing(ctx context.Context, query string) *templates.PingResult {
if query == "" {
return &templates.PingResult{
Status: "error",
Message: "No node specified.",
}
}
node, ok := h.state.ResolveNode(query)
if !ok {
return &templates.PingResult{
Status: "error",
Message: fmt.Sprintf("Node %q not found.", query),
}
}
nodeID := node.ID()
if !h.mapBatcher.IsConnected(nodeID) {
return &templates.PingResult{
Status: "error",
NodeID: nodeID,
Message: fmt.Sprintf("Node %d is not connected.", nodeID),
}
}
pingID, responseCh := h.state.RegisterPing(nodeID)
defer h.state.CancelPing(pingID)
callbackURL := h.cfg.ServerURL + "/machine/ping-response?id=" + pingID
h.Change(change.PingNode(nodeID, &tailcfg.PingRequest{
URL: callbackURL,
Log: true,
}))
select {
case latency := <-responseCh:
return &templates.PingResult{
Status: "ok",
Latency: latency,
NodeID: nodeID,
}
case <-time.After(pingTimeout):
return &templates.PingResult{
Status: "timeout",
NodeID: nodeID,
Message: fmt.Sprintf("No response after %s.", pingTimeout),
}
case <-ctx.Done():
return &templates.PingResult{
Status: "error",
NodeID: nodeID,
Message: "Request cancelled.",
}
}
}
